Neva Jean Motel - Marshfield
44.68717, -90.19861Featuring Wi-Fi in public areas, the 2-star Neva Jean Motel Marshfield is 3.5 miles from Jurustic Park Sculpture Museum. Guests traveling by car can also use complimentary private parking on site.
Location
You'll need 57-minute drive to Central Wisconsin airport. University of Wisconsin-Marshfield is around 10 minutes' drive from the non-smoking hotel, while La Crosse is 81 miles away. The hotel is also 2.7 miles from Wildwood Zoo.
Rooms
Certain rooms have a seating area and a kitchen area for your convenience. Also, the accommodation provides rooms with a microwave oven and a fridge. A separate toilet and a sink, along with such amenities as bath sheets and towels, are also at guests' disposal.
